Powell Industries Inc has an annual dividend of 0.3566 per share, with a yield of 0.1094%. The dividend is paid quarterly and the last ex-dividend date was Feb 18, 2026.

What is POWL?
Powell Industries, Inc. engages in the development, design, manufacture, and provision of services of custom-engineered products and systems. The company is headquartered in Houston, Texas and currently employs 2,748 full-time employees. The Company’s principal products include integrated power control room substations (PCRs), custom-engineered modules, electrical houses (E-Houses), traditional and arc-resistant distribution switchgear and control gear, medium-voltage circuit breakers, monitoring and control communications systems, motor control centers, switches and bus duct systems. Its products are designed for application in voltages ranging from approximately 480 volts to 38,000 volts. The company serves the oil and gas and petrochemical markets, electric utility market, commercial and other industrial markets. The company also provides products and services to the light rail traction power market and other markets that include universities and government entities.
